Well I started my DFHT loading on monday, didn't have time to post my workouts in here til now. I already did one week to get used to it, but this week is where the program really begins. Here are the results for the first two days.

Workout One: RE DAY
1./// Incline Barbell: 4 x 10 135
2./// JS Rows: 5 x 5 155
3./// Decline DB Press: 3 x 8-12 55
4./// Face Pulls: 2 x 10 90
5./// Upright Rows: 2 x 10 95
6./// One-Handed Pushdowns: 3 x 12 30
7./// Incline Curls: 3 x 10 30
8./// Hammer Curls: 1 x 15-25 20

Workout Two: ME DAY
1./// Wide Stance Parallel Squats: 5 RM 365
2./// Goodmornings: 3 x 5 115
3./// Pullthroughs: 3 x 12 95
4./// Hamstring Curls: 2 x 10 105
5./// Leg Extensions: 2 x 10 75
6./// Weighted Abs/ Obliques A: 5 x 10 100
7./// Calves-Seated 95

Good workouts. Shouldn't have much trouble progressing for the duration of the loading.
